A 30-day free trial is also available for new users. Key New Features in 2023

The 2023 release focused heavily on early-stage design speed and interoperability with Revit.

Gravity Analysis (Load Takedown Method): A major addition that allows for quick assessment of building behavior by distributing floor loads to beams, columns, and foundations. This is particularly useful in early design stages to determine foundation reactions before the upper structure is fully finalized.

Enhanced Revit Interoperability: A new "Analytical Driven Modeling" approach in Revit 2023 allows for autonomous analytical models that can be directly synced with Robot, supporting a more BIM-centric workflow. Results Exploration Improvements: Launch Robot Structural Analysis 2023 from Start menu

Directional Displacement: You can now assess structural displacement in individual X, Y, or Z global directions rather than just the total displacement value ( ).

Envelope Labelling: Result maps for multiple load cases now specify whether they are showing the "top" or "bottom" envelope, reducing the risk of errors.

Improved Load Distribution: Performance and reliability for load distribution from claddings to panels, beams, and columns have been upgraded.

Technical Support & OS: The 2023 version officially supports Windows 11 and includes a faster, more reliable installer. Review Insights
